Coolant flows through the engine block, collecting heat from the hottest surfaces, before traveling to the radiator to be cooled by ambient air. This loop prevents hot spots and ensures the engine runs at its optimal temperature for efficiency and emissions.
This mixture lowers the freezing point and raises the boiling point, creating a buffer that protects the engine in extreme climates. If coolant becomes dirty or the level drops, the engine overheats.
